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Cook the macaroni according to the package instructions. Drain and set aside.
  2. In a saucepan, heat the milk over medium heat until hot but not boiling. Gradually whisk in the Cheddar cheese until melted and smooth. Season with salt and black pepper.
  3. In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ked macaroni and cheese sauce. Stir until well coated. Trans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ish.
  4. In a small bowl, combine the bread crumbs, Parmesan cheese, and olive oil. Sprinkle the bread crumb mixture evenly over the macaroni.
  5.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and the cheese is bubbly.
  6. Remove from the oven and let it rest for 5 minutes before serving.
